H-FICOLIN COMPLEXED TO D-FUCOSE
About this Structure
2J60 is a [Single protein] structure of sequence from [Homo sapiens] with ABE, CA and ACT as [ligands]. Structure known Active Site: AC1. Full crystallographic information is available from [OCA].
